What Is The Differeance between Coffee or Dessert Portions?

What Is The Differeance between Coffee or Dessert Portions?

Do you know that in Australia and UK they offer two different portion sizes in cake? A small amount also called a coffee portion (1” x 1”). Half the size of a regular piece of cake, Basically the same size as a petit four! If you are having a three-course sit down dinner with wine and cocktails, and you also have a huge dessert table, chances are you are only going to need coffee portions for your guests.
If you are having a buffet-style dinner and want your guests to have a more substantial piece of cake, then you would opt for a dessert-sized portion (1”x 2”). The below guide should give you a rough estimate of what you will need, of course carrying from baker to baker by a bit. Regardless of what size portion you decide on, every person should be offered cake. This is a great guide if you plan on make a  cake for several guest.
